    Gotti's is a nice choice if you're looking for good food, drinks, and a lively vibe for brunch in Houston. I have gone twice now (once for dinner and brunch) and enjoyed myself each time. One thing to note, even with a reservation, you still may have to wait a bit to be seated. Our reservation was for 2:30 pm and we were not seated until 3 pm due to a large party ahead of us. It wasn't the worst thing, we used the time to look over the menu, but at the same time there isn't much of a waiting area inside so you'll likely be in the way of a lot of the in and out traffic. There also really isn't a bar area, so it was maybe 4-5 parties all bunched up near the front. Once seated, the atmosphere is very upbeat and fun which is great for a brunch where you want the vibes but maybe not the large crowd of people. It can get very loud, though, as there is a DJ and an MC on the mic. They both add to the energy, but I found myself practically shouting to talk to my two friends at a four-top table. They also had a segment where they gave out free shots which is cool, they've done this both times I was there. I'd recommend you to know what you want when you sit down, because even though that was our strategy we still ended up waiting another 30 minutes for even our mimosa tower to come to the table. We also ordered hot lemon pepper wings, beignet bites, and Cajun balls. Actually, received a second complimentary order of the beignet bites due to the wait which was appreciated. We all ordered the fried catfish, shrimp, and grits with an order of collard greens on the side. FIRE. Parking is another minor (or major) inconvenience but it's due to the location. Very typical for Houston, different lots charge different prices for parking especially when there are events going on, so you may drop about $20-30 before you even get to the door. Give yourself a little extra time to figure that part out. Overall, Gotti's brunch is worth the visit if you're looking for great food, good drinks, and a high energy vibe. Just know it might come with a bit of a wait and a lot of noise.

    Is it kid friendly?

    There were children there on the day I went for brunch. In my opinion, I wouldn't bring a child. The music is unedited and the crowd is having adult fun. Cursing, twerking, not kid friendly to me, but I did see all ages.
